MONTAGU CUP WIN FOR VINCENT

Vincent Campbell won Portstewart’s Montagu Cup on Saturday with a net 70.

Vincent plays off 20 but bettered this handicap spite of carding a nine and a seven at the par fives on the way out. He played the opening nine in 50 shots but steadied up well coming back in 40. This was in no small way helped by his albatross two at the par five thirteenth! Vincent holed out with his second shot, five iron, to pick up three shots on par, not bad for a 20 handicapper. Vincent’s gross 90 netted down to 70 to take top spot by three from Stephen Garrett.

This was a remarkable comeback for Stephen as there is a photograph of him searching the beach at Cushendall for a wayward ball or perhaps his pitching wedge. Anyway he had no such trouble on Saturday with two nines of 37 shots each. His bogey six at the long fourth was the only non par hole going out while a birdie four at thirteen was evened up by a dropped shot at the short twelfth. Seventeen cost Stephen a five to give him a gross 73 netting to 72. Stephen is now playing off scratch.

Best Gross winner for the day was Gerry Bradley with his 78 round. He was out in 39 shots with the help of his birdy four at seven. Birdies were hard to come by on the way in but Gerry was playing very well until he finished with three bogey fives for another 39 giving him his 78 gross. A net 74 gave Russell Stewart top billing in the Low Section. The seven handicapper was out in 40 shots including a birdie three at the ninth. No birdies on the back nine meant a return of 41, not helped by his only double bogey of the day at the short fifteenth. 81 gross, net 74 and the Low Section was Russell’s.

Best of the High Section was Jim Fleming with his net of 73. A good birdie four on the long seventh saw Jim cover the front nine in 44 shots and this good scoring continued into the homeward nine too. He birdied the long fourteenth but dropped six shots on the final three to be home in 46 for a gross 90 which netted down to 73.
